| | WLAN AutoConfig Service failed to start Hi, I'm getting event id 4002. Message says "WLAN AutoConfig Service has failed to Start." Error Code 2147746132. Second event ID 7023. Message says "The WLAN AutoConfig service terminated with the following error: Class not registered. I'm not able to connect to any wireless network due to this service not starting. Any suggestion on what may be the problem and how to fix it? Thanks, Dylan |

| | Re: WLAN AutoConfig Service failed to start I started having this problem after installing Zune 2.1 as well. I didn't mention it in my first post because I wasn't sure if that's really the cause. Now that you and I are having the same issue, I think its no coincident. Normally the fix for this type of error is to re-register the dll for the service but I couldn't find any reference to it. I ended up using the original Vista CD that I installed my notebook with and "upgraded" itself again. Essentially, its a repair of the system file and registry keys and leaving third party programs and files untouched. I did also ran this, http://remove-it.org/tools/unzoone, before the "upgrade". | | Re: WLAN AutoConfig Service failed to start I had the exact same error (Error code 3 - path not found - The system cannot find the path specified.). By using process monitor, I found that it was looking for a folder C:\Windows\L2Schemas\. This did not exist on my install. By creating this folder (with the correct access rights) and then getting the files that are required (WLAN_profile_v1.xsd etc - these are the Zero config Wireless lan config files ) from another install fixed the problem.
